Vinyl tile flooring is a popular choice for homeowners looking for a durable, affordable, and low-maintenance flooring option. With so many options on the market, it can be overwhelming to choose the best vinyl tile flooring for your space. In this article, we will explore the different types of vinyl tile flooring available, their benefits, and how to choose the best option for your home.



Types of Vinyl Tile Flooring:



1. Luxury Vinyl Tile (LVT):

Luxury vinyl tile, also known as LVT, is a high-end vinyl flooring option that mimics the look of natural materials such as wood or stone. LVT is available in a wide range of colors, patterns, and textures, making it a versatile choice for any room in your home. This type of vinyl tile is typically thicker and more durable than traditional vinyl tile, making it a great option for high-traffic areas.



FAQs:

Q: Is luxury vinyl tile waterproof?

A: Yes, most luxury vinyl tile is waterproof, making it an ideal choice for kitchens and bathrooms.



Q: Can luxury vinyl tile be installed over existing flooring?

A: Yes, luxury vinyl tile can often be installed over existing flooring such as linoleum or laminate.



2. Vinyl Plank Flooring:

Vinyl plank flooring is another popular option for homeowners looking to achieve the look of hardwood floors without the cost or maintenance. Vinyl plank flooring comes in long strips that mimic the look of real wood planks, complete with realistic wood grain patterns and textures. This type of vinyl flooring is easy to install and maintain, making it a great choice for DIY enthusiasts.



FAQs:

Q: Is vinyl plank flooring scratch-resistant?

A: Vinyl plank flooring is more resistant to scratches than hardwood floors but may still show wear over time.



Q: Can vinyl plank flooring be refinished?

A: Unlike hardwood floors, vinyl plank flooring cannot be refinished. However, damaged planks can often be replaced individually.



Benefits of Vinyl Tile Flooring:



1. Durability:

Vinyl tile flooring is known for its durability and resistance to scratches, stains, and moisture. This makes it an ideal choice for high-traffic areas such as kitchens, bathrooms, and entryways. Additionally, vinyl tile is easy to clean and maintain, requiring only regular sweeping and occasional mopping to keep it looking like new.



FAQs:

Q: How long does vinyl tile flooring last?

A: With proper care and maintenance, vinyl tile flooring can last 10-20 years or more.



Q: Can vinyl tile flooring fade in sunlight?

A: Some types of vinyl tile flooring may fade over time when exposed to direct sunlight. To prevent fading, consider using window treatments or area rugs in sunlit areas.



2. Affordability:

Vinyl tile flooring is an affordable alternative to natural materials such as hardwood or stone. With a wide range of styles and colors available at various price points, you can achieve the look you want without breaking the bank. Additionally, installation costs are typically lower for vinyl tile than for other types of flooring, making it a budget-friendly option for homeowners.



FAQs:

Q: How much does vinyl tile flooring cost per square foot?

A: The cost of vinyl tile flooring varies depending on the quality and style you choose but typically ranges from $1-$5 per square foot.



Q: Are there any hidden costs associated with installing vinyl tile flooring?

A: Depending on the condition of your subfloor and any necessary repairs or preparation work , there may be additional costs associated with installing vinyl tile flooring. It’s important to factor in these potential costs when budgeting for your project.

Benefits of Luxury Vinyl Plank Flooring:





1. Easy Installation:



Luxury vinyl plank flooring is designed for easy installation, with options for click-lock or glue-down installation methods. This makes it a popular choice for DIYers looking to save money on installation costs. Additionally, many manufacturers offer installation guides and tutorials to help homeowners complete the installation process successfully.





2. Comfort Underfoot:



Luxury vinyl plank flooring is softer and warmer underfoot than natural materials such as hardwood or tile. This makes it a comfortable option for areas where you spend a lot of time standing or walking, such as kitchens or living rooms.





FAQs:



Q: Can luxury vinyl plank flooring be installed over radiant heating?



A: Yes, luxury vinyl plank flooring is compatible with radiant heating systems, providing additional comfort and warmth during the colder months.





Q: Does luxury vinyl plank flooring require underlayment?



A: In some cases, luxury vinyl plank flooring may require an underlayment to provide added cushioning and sound absorption. It’s best to consult with the manufacturer’s guidelines before installation.



3. Durability:





Luxury vinyl tile is known for its durability, making it a long-lasting flooring option for high-traffic areas in your home. With proper maintenance and care, LVT can withstand scratches, dents, and stains, keeping your floors looking new for years to come.







4. Easy Maintenance:





Luxury vinyl tile is easy to clean and maintain, requiring only regular sweeping and mopping to keep it looking its best. Unlike natural materials such as hardwood or stone, LVT does not require sealing or waxing, saving you time and money on maintenance costs.







5. Cost-Effective:





While luxury vinyl tile may have a higher upfront cost compared to other types of vinyl flooring, it is still a cost-effective option when considering its durability and low maintenance requirements. Additionally, the long lifespan of LVT means you won’t have to replace your floors as often, saving you money in the long run.
